#1f5491 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1f5491 is composed of 12.2% red, 32.9% green and 56.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.6% cyan, 42.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 212.1 degrees, a saturation of 64.8% and a lightness of 34.5%. #1f5491 color hex could be obtained by blending #3ea8ff with #000023.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

#1f5491 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1f5491 has RGB values of R:31, G:84, B:145 and CMYK values of C:0.79, M:0.42, Y:0, K:0.43. Its decimal value is 2053265.
